Signs Your Air Conditioner Needs Immediate Repair​

Warm Air Instead of Cold​

If your vents are producing warm or room-temperature air, the issue could involve refrigerant levels, a faulty compressor, or airflow restrictions.

Strange Sounds​

Grinding, squealing, rattling, or banging noises often indicate worn components that should be inspected immediately.

Frequent Cycling​

An AC that constantly turns on and off may have thermostat issues, electrical faults, or airflow problems reducing efficiency.

Water Around the Unit​

Moisture or standing water may indicate a clogged condensate drain or frozen coil that requires professional attention.

Common Causes of AC Breakdowns​

Several issues commonly affect residential cooling systems throughout Chapel Hill:

Dirty Air Filters​

Restricted airflow forces your AC to work harder and may cause frozen coils or overheating.

Failed Capacitors​

Capacitors frequently fail during periods of heavy summer use, preventing the compressor or fan from starting.

Refrigerant Leaks​

Low refrigerant reduces cooling capacity and can eventually damage the compressor if ignored.

Electrical Failures​

Loose wiring, worn relays, and damaged contactors can stop the entire system unexpectedly.

Aging Equipment​

Systems over 10–15 years old naturally experience increased wear and may require more frequent repairs.

How to Reduce Damage Before the Technician Arrives​

While waiting for service, you can safely take a few simple steps:

Step 1: Check the Thermostat​

Ensure it's set to "Cool" with a temperature below the current room temperature.

Step 2: Inspect the Air Filter​

Replace an extremely dirty filter if needed.

Step 3: Verify the Breaker​

Check whether the AC breaker has tripped. Reset it only once.

Step 4: Turn Off the System​

If you notice burning smells, unusual noises, or ice buildup, shut the system off to prevent additional damage.

Expert Tips for Preventing Future AC Emergencies​

Regular maintenance remains the best defense against unexpected breakdowns.

Helpful practices include:

  • Replace filters every 1–3 months.
  • Keep outdoor units free of leaves and debris.
  • Schedule seasonal AC tune-ups.
  • Monitor unusual sounds or odors.
  • Clean supply and return vents.
  • Install a programmable thermostat.
  • Address small repairs before they become major failures.
Preventive maintenance often saves significantly more than emergency repairs over the life of your system.
